Crash Closes Southbound I-270 Near Father Hurley Blvd.

Northbound was closed for 15 minutes, but reopened shortly after 3:30 p.m.

Part of I-270 was closed after three cars and a tractor trailer carrying cement were involved in an accident near the intersection of Father Hurley Boulevard just after 2:30 p.m. Monday.

Several people were transported to area hospitals with non-life threatening injuries following the accident, said Sgt. Eric Corbin of the Maryland State Police.

Both northbound and southbound lanes of I-270 were closed at 2:55 p.m. But northbound was reopened by 3:15 p.m., Corbin told Patch.

It was originally thought a medevac helicopter would be needed, but it was canceled.

Once tow trucks are able to move the tractor trailer, I-270 southbound will be reopened, Corbin said.
